Scenery

FSX – Lake Placid Tower Complex.

FSX – Lake Placid Tower Complex. The Lake Placid Tower Complex is located in South Central Florida (FL), USA in the city of Lake Placid and was conceived as a “Observation Tower” similar to the Citrus Tower located in Clermont, FL. The tower was completed and opened in January, 1961. It was operated semi-succesfully until finally closed in 2003. This project was done as a point of interest and a navigation landmark. Departing Sebring Regional Airport (KSEF) on a 184 heading for about 10 miles will bring you over the tower.

By Fred Zealor

18 MB

Leave a Reply